Radio Advertorials Monitoring Project

2005 - present Method: Electronic monitoring Audiovisual Recording and Reporting System is used to prepare the RIAK (Radio Monitoring and Research Council) report on advertorial expenditure. Subscriber members of RIAK receive the report online. The project involves the 24-hour monitoring and recording of national and regional radio stations upon which all advertorial spots are reported.

Balkan Neighbours

1994 - 1999 Method: Desk research The Turkish leg of the joint research on prejudice against Balkan countries in the printed press. Periodic bulletins were published based on the research reports in coordination with Access Association. Specialized reports were written up in addition, during historically significant times such as the Kosovo crisis.
